Output 21e76f929f6c6228fdf97230cdd3b641a54af17d05538817d02699f19b34dbe7:2

value
256386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44da71abafa59335e8a29af6bccb08945581b7af OP_EQUAL
address
37y5ZLycLfpWHvWBYPDaMJFDAuf4MeE2TB
transaction
21e76f929f6c6228fdf97230cdd3b641a54af17d05538817d02699f19b34dbe7